Ericsson took to Mobile World Congress Los Angeles to demonstrate its dynamic spectrum sharing (DSS) solution for LTE and 5G NR networks, which supports the dynamic allocation of 4G and 5G traffic.
“Ericsson spectrum sharing,” Paul Challoner, Ericsson’s VP of Product Solutions, told RCR Wireless News, “allows, on the same radio carrier and the same radio, both 4G and 5G subscribers to be supported.” This means that the operator doesn’t have to add a new radio or new carrier to support the first 5G subscribers.
